جزئیات شغل

اصلاح کامل مودال‌ها و بخش‌های فرانت‌اند پروژه متاورس رنگ (پارت 2) ( frontend trainee )

تجربه: 3

سن: 18 الی 30

محدوده حقوق و دستمزد: قابل مذاکره

جای خالی: 1

طبیعت شغلی : پیمانی

تاریخ ارسال : 2025.12.18

آخرین تاریخ : 2026.03.25

این تسک ادامه‌ی پارت ۱ اصلاح فرم مودال‌ها و بخش‌های فرانت است و تمرکز آن بر رفع مشکلات منطقی، ظاهری و رفتاری در بخش فرانت‌اند، به‌ویژه در مودال اطلاعات ملک و فرآیندهای مرتبط با خرید، ساخت و مشارکت در ساخت می‌باشد.

دامنه تسک

این تسک صرفاً شامل مشکلاتی است که راه‌حل آن‌ها در سمت فرانت‌اند انجام می‌شود و در این مرحله حل خواهند شد.


لیست مشکلات و اصلاحات مورد انتظار

1. خرید ملک و کیف پول

  • رفع مشکل عدم نمایش ترنزکشن خرید زمین‌ها

  • اصلاح ارور اشتباه هنگام خرید ملک

  • اصلاح منطق کم نشدن مقدار سطل رنگ‌ها از کیف پول دارایی‌ها پس از خرید


2. مدال اطلاعات ملک – تب خصوصیات

  • اصلاح مشکل طول و عرض تصاویر و نمایش نادرست عکس‌ها


3. اصلاحات ظاهری

  • رفع مشکل دو رنگ بودن اینپوت‌ها

  • جایگزینی کامپوننت ارسال متن کاربر در مودال اطلاعات ملک (بخش خرید) با نسخه به‌روز استفاده‌شده در بخش «درباره من»

  • یکسان‌سازی رنگ بردر اینپوت‌ها

  • اعمال اصلاحات ظاهری فقط در صفحات زیر:

    • مدال اطلاعات ملک > خرید

    • قیمت پیشنهادی

    • قیمت فروشنده

    • صفحه ساخت بنا


4. ساختمان‌ها و نمایش سه‌بعدی

  • اصلاح منطق یکسان نمایش دادن روتیشن همه ساختمان‌ها

  • حل مشکل وسط نیفتادن بنا روی زمین هنگام انتخاب بنا

  • نمایش ساختمان‌های تکمیل‌نشده با Opacity معادل ۳۰٪


5. فرمول رضایت

  • بازبینی و اصلاح فرمول محاسبه رضایت


6. تب‌های مودال اطلاعات ملک – منطق نمایش

  • حذف تب «ساخت بنا» در صورتی که کاربر قبلاً بنا ساخته باشد

  • حذف تب «ورود به ملک» در صورتی که ساخت ملک هنوز به پایان نرسیده باشد


7. بازطراحی کامل منطق تب‌های مدال اطلاعات ملک

اگر ملک متعلق به خود کاربر باشد:

  • اگر زمین خالی باشد و بنایی ساخته نشده:

    • تب ساخت بنا نمایش داده شود

    • تب ورود به ملک نمایش داده نشود

  • اگر بنا ساخته شده ولی تکمیل نشده:

    • تب ساخت بنا و تب ورود به ملک نمایش داده نشوند

    • تب مشارکت در ساخت نمایش داده شود

  • اگر ساخت بنا به پایان برسد:

    • تب ساخت بنا نمایش داده نشود

    • تب ورود به ملک نمایش داده شود

  • تب مشارکت در ساخت:

    • فقط در صورتی نمایش داده شود که زمین خالی نباشد

    • چه بنا کامل شده باشد چه در حال ساخت، نمایش داده می‌شود

  • تب قیمت‌گذاری:

    • فقط زمانی نمایش داده شود که کاربر در حال ساخت بنا نباشد

    • قیمت‌گذاری فقط در این دو حالت مجاز است:

      • زمین خالی باشد

      • ساخت بنا به اتمام رسیده باشد


اگر زمین متعلق به شخص دیگری باشد:

  • اگر زمین خالی و بدون بنا باشد:

    • تب ورود به ملک نمایش داده نشود

    • تب مشارکت در ساخت نمایش داده نشود

  • کاربر امکان ثبت پیشنهاد برای ملکی که در حال ساخت است را ندارد

  • اگر کاربر در حال ساخت ملک باشد:

    • تا قبل از اتمام ساخت:

      • تب مشارکت در ساخت نمایش داده شود

      • تب ورود به ملک نمایش داده نشود

    • پس از اتمام ساخت:

      • تب ورود به ملک نمایش داده شود

      • تب مشارکت در ساخت نمایش داده نشود


8. اطلاعات فیزیکی

  • اطلاعات فیزیکی فقط زمانی نمایش داده شود که ساخت ملک به اتمام رسیده باشد

  • در تب اطلاعات فیزیکی، فقط داده‌هایی نمایش داده شوند که واقعاً موجود هستند


9. تب تاریخچه

  • تب تاریخچه به‌صورت موقت غیرفعال شود

  • توسعه این بخش در تسک جداگانه و پس از آماده شدن زیرساخت بک‌اند انجام خواهد شد


10. مدال مشارکت در ساخت

  • اضافه شدن دکمه لغو ساخت سازه

  • محل قرارگیری دکمه در فیگما مشخص می‌شود

  • توجه:

    • در صورت آماده بودن زیرساخت بک‌اند، دکمه باید کاملاً عملیاتی باشد

    • در غیر این صورت، دکمه به‌صورت استاتیک نمایش داده می‌شود

  • محاسبه زمان ساخت و نمایش آن در کادر سمت راست

  • نمایش زمان ساخت به زبان فارسی


11. اصلاحات تکمیلی

  • حذف دکمه حذف عکس در تب خصوصیات برای املاکی که متعلق به کاربر نیستند

  • اصلاح منطق دکمه خرید در بخش قیمت فروشنده

  • حل مشکل عدم نمایش دکمه خرید

  • تبدیل منوی سمت چپ (زبان فارسی) در بخش ورود به متاورس به تصویر + لینک

  • اصلاح منطق محاسبه قیمت در قیمت پیشنهادی بر اساس توضیحات آقای قدیری

  • اصلاح نمایش مقادیر NaN و جایگزینی آن با 0 در:

    • مدال قیمت پیشنهادی

    • مدال قیمت‌گذاری

  • محدود کردن تعداد ارقام اعشار قیمت به حداکثر دو رقم اعشار

  • تغییر عنوان (Title) مدال راهنما از نام مودال به نام تب فعال

  • پنهان‌سازی موقت تب «سفارش اختصاصی» در مدال ساخت بنا

    ---------------------------------------------------------------------------------------------------------------------

    منابع تسک:
    دسترسی به ریپازیتوری پروژه ریکت داخلی متارنگ :
    https://github.com/iranpsc/Metaverse-Rang-Front-React
    لینک سایت رسمی پروژه :
    دسترسی به سامانه مدیریت بر مدیران :
    مشخصات کار تعریف شده

    عنوان شغلی: اصلاح کامل مودال‌ها و بخش‌های فرانت‌اند پروژه متاورس رنگ (پارت 2)

    تعیین: frontend trainee

    تجربه: 3

    سن: 18 الی 30

    محدوده حقوق و دستمزد: قابل مذاکره

    جای خالی: 1

    طبیعت شغلی : پیمانی

    تاریخ ارسال : 2025.12.18

    آخرین تاریخ : 2026.03.25

    اکنون درخواست دهید